Challenge Details

It is essential to measure temperature of flue gases at regular intervals to regulate the heating in the in coke ovens. Temperature is measured by two operators by opening the Flue cap and using a thermal camera. The temperature measurement is done in a harsh environment which needs to be avoided.

There are 32 heating flues in one heating chamber. and  there are 90 heating chambers in a coke oven battery. The temperature of Coke Oven is 1280-1330 Deg C. The temperature of the Flue gas caps (which are opened to measure temperature) could be in the range of 200 Deg C. The Cap is made of Cast Iron and is of 30mm in thickness & 200mm in diameter. 

Operators with essential PPE reaches the location (where temperature needs to be measured), removes the flue gas cap and measures the temperature using a thermal camera. This activity is done once in a shift and requires at least two people. It takes approximately 2 Hrs to complete one set of measurements. During movement on hot surfaces, these operators are exposed to high temperature, toxic gas & dust hazards, whcih is currenrly managed by using appropriate PPE. This manual process needs to be avoided. Solutions are invited to automate the flue gas temperature measurement.
